PDF Archive

Easily share your PDF documents with your contacts, on the Web and Social Networks.

Send a file File manager PDF Toolbox Search Help Contact



Stationeers DedicatedServerCommands v0.14 .pdf



Original filename: Stationeers-DedicatedServerCommands-v0.14.pdf

This PDF 1.4 document has been generated by / iText 2.1.7 by 1T3XT, and has been sent on pdf-archive.com on 14/12/2017 at 07:24, from IP address 162.237.x.x. The current document download page has been viewed 617 times.
File size: 229 KB (6 pages).
Privacy: public file




Download original PDF file









Document preview


Stationeers - Dedicated Server Commands
Install
Steam client on Window
Library > Tools > Stationeers Dedicated Server

Only window dedicated server has UI when you run without "-batchmode -nographics" parameters.

SteamCmd on Windows and Linux
steamcmd +login anonymous +app_update 600760 validate +quit
https://developer.valvesoftware.com/wiki/SteamCMD

Dedicated Server Commands
String parameters can take space with double quotes.
parameter

value

etc

-batchmode

Dedicated server runs without UI and start to listen port.

-nographics

When running in batch mode, do not initialize graphics device at all.
This makes it possible to run your automated workflows
on machines that don’t even have a GPU.

-autostart

Dedicated server start to listen port without player input.
It's always enabled on Linux dedicated server.

-autosaveinterval

integer

Save world in every interval.

-creator

int64

Set creator's steam id as gamedata and key-value.
This is for future integration of server instancing.

-worldname

string

Load and save game data automatically from existing file.

-worldtype

string

Worldtype(Space, Mars, Terrain)

-loadworld

string

Load world from saved file. If loadworld is enabled,
worldname command is ignored.

-gameport

integer

UDP port for game. Avoid to set 27015-27020.
It's steam's local server query ports.

-updateport

integer

UDP port for steam query

-servername

string

Server title.

-basedirectory

string

Absolute base directory for custom profile
Ex) -basedirectory C:\Profile\Player1
Config Path : C:\Profile\Player1\default.ini
Save Path : C:\Profile\Player1\saves\[worldname]

-password

string

set server password

-maxplayer

integer

set maxplayer of dedicated server

batchmode and nographics are Unity3D commands.
https://docs.unity3d.com/Manual/CommandLineArguments.html

Window Dedicated Server command samples
Dedicated server starts new Moon world. Autosave every 5 mins to C:\Server\User1\saves\Moon1.
rocketstation_DedicatedServer.exe -batchmode -nographics
-autostart -autosaveinterval=300 -worldtype=Moon -worldname=Moon1 -basedirectory="C:\Server\User1"
Load Mothership file. Autosave every 5 mins.
rocketstation_DedicatedServer.exe -batchmode -nographics -autostart -autosaveinterval=300 -gameport=27200
-updateport=27016 -loadworld=Mothership -servername="Official Dedicated Server"
Load C:\Profile\Player1\saves\Mothership. Autosave C:\Profile\Player1\saves\map1 every 5 mins.
rocketstation_DedicatedServer.exe -batchmode -nographics -autostart -autosaveinterval=300 -gameport=27200
-updateport=27016 -loadworld=Mothership -worldname=map1 -basedirectory="C:\Profile\Player1" -servername "Official Dedicated
Server"

Linux Dedicated Server command samples

Dedicated server should run at the same path at this moment.
Failed : /home/steamcmd/stationeers/rocketstation_DedicatedServer.x86_64 -autostart -batchmode -nographics &
Success : ./rocketstation_DedicatedServer.x86_64 -autostart -batchmode -nographics &
Default values
-autostart is automatically set on linux dedicated server
worldtype : Moon
servername : Stationeers
worldname : Stationeers
gameport : 27500
updateport : 27015
This is minimum command on linux.
./rocketstation_DedicatedServer.x86_64 -autostart -batchmode -nographics &
Dedicated server starts new Moon world. Autosave every 5 mins to /home/dediserver/saves/Moon1.
./rocketstation_DedicatedServer.x86_64 -autostart -batchmode -nographics -autosaveinterval=300 -worldtype=Moon
-worldname=Moon1 -servername="Dedicated Server" -basedirectory= "/home/dediserver" &
Don't forget to add & to the end of command. If you don't add it, dedicated server will be shutdown when you leave console.

Configuration from default.ini
default.ini will be created once you start game. Command parameters override defaut.ini
[SERVER]
SERVERNAME=Stationeers
GAMEPORT=27500
UPDATERPORT=27015
PASSWORD=
MAPNAME=BASE
DESCRIPTION=Stationeers
MAXPLAYER=30
[RCON]
RCONPASSWORD=stationeers
Gameport is for gameplay. Default is 27500. Updateport is for query game information on steam client and game. Default updateport is 27015
. Remote Administrator is using TCP gameport (HTTP).
View > Servers on steam client.

We have built-in UPnP module. It will add ports to your router as long as you router supports UPnP protocal.
If you want to run dedicated server under VPN, you need to forward UDP gameport and updateport. If you doesn't need to connect
remote administrotor, you don't need to open TCP gameport.

Remote Administrator
You can send commands on web browser.
Link : http://[dedicated server address]:[GamePort]

Command lists
command

parameter

details

login

password

RCONPASSWORD is defined in default.ini.
Default rcon password is stationeers.

save

worldname

Save world to basedirectory
When basedirectory is "C:\Profile\Player1",
>> save "Moon 2"
Save world to "C:\Profile\Player1\Moon 2"
>> save Moon
Save world to "C:\Profile\Player1\Moon"

shutdown

[-m message] [-t timeout in seconds]

Shutdown dedicated server. If you run this command without any parameters,
dedicated server will shutdown immediately. Countdown starts from 10 seconds.
>> shutdown -m "Server will shutdown in 30 seconds" -t 30

notice

message

Notice to all players.
>> notice "Welcome to Stationeers!"

status

Display game state and player lists.

ban

steamId timeout

Ban player for specific time. Timeout is double in hour.
0.5 is 30 minutes. 0 is infinite.
>> ban 76561198299941358 0.5

unban

steamId

Remove player from the ban lists.

kick

steamId

Kick player from the current server.

Game client displays messages in the system message window at this moment.

Known issues for dedicated server on windows
Steam client should be installed.
Copy steam client dlls. I will add them to build when I'm done test.
https://drive.google.com/file/d/10EOG0D9HKbQl1diw8HvQiYbDo_X68fFz/view
Linux dedicated server doesn't need steam client.

No soundcard error.
Old dedicated server crashed it. Please validated it.

No graphic card or failed to initialize DirectX
Need to run batchmode. This is a sample. Dedicated server might be already running on background. Please kill it first.
Run on cmd
rocketstation_DedicatedServer.exe -autostart -nographics -batchmode -worldtype=Moon -gameport=27500 -updateport=27016
-servername="Dedicated Server"

Run with shortcut

Microsoft Visual C++ Redistributable Update
Microsoft Visual C++ Redistributable 2015
https://www.microsoft.com/en-us/download/details.aspx?id=53587
Microsoft Visual C++ Redistributable 2017
https://www.visualstudio.com/en-us/productinfo/2017-redistribution-vs


Related documents


PDF Document stationeers dedicatedservercommands v0 14
PDF Document mw3 dedicated server
PDF Document vcom system for command room
PDF Document cisco 400 251 actual exam question answers
PDF Document dank resume
PDF Document 1y0 230 exam questions updated demo 2018


Related keywords